Output 421d931c082d169a2e667d87f1735ff12af65026697f5bf394f636be39aeee37:3

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ab574bb98f38217cdd2dc9df354be0f315908e76 OP_EQUAL
address
3HJz3mLfuLRC5nTFwYw1z4undKTzhxzWRc
transaction
421d931c082d169a2e667d87f1735ff12af65026697f5bf394f636be39aeee37
spent
true